On lesson 6 we started our experiment on how to make plastic. We got all the items and started. The experiment started well with the boiling of the milk. When the boiling was taken place, we updated on our blog. After boiling we took out the hardened part and put it in the jar. We put 5ml of vinegar and let it dry for 2 hours.
